Transaction f7a15816a86d71ec93abf71afc69a5c4b64d2de54146cdd1a6ca9dede9380d43
1 Input
2 Outputs
- f7a15816a86d71ec93abf71afc69a5c4b64d2de54146cdd1a6ca9dede9380d43:0
- f7a15816a86d71ec93abf71afc69a5c4b64d2de54146cdd1a6ca9dede9380d43:1
value 12480928
address 3BMEXQhadWDj235gEDV9HoFkdugd1EgzGv
value 3520173607
address 1HuY74T3HwbNrqaTuu7ETZFoAYHDLyhwu4